Ogilvy names new senior strategy partner for Asia

Ogilvy has appointed Ida Siow (pictured) as senior strategy partner for Ogilvy Asia. Returning to the agency after six years, she will work across China as a key market and the broader region, applying her expertise to multinational clients as well as global and Asia-wide projects.

Partnering with the creative and strategy teams, she will play a crucial role in developing innovative offerings and sharpening creative effectiveness to drive growth for businesses, said the release. 

Siow is a global strategist with over 15 years of experience on global brand leaders and fresh disruptors in Europe, China, and Southeast Asia. Prior to rejoining Ogilvy, she led 72andSunny as president of its Singapore office and helmed the role as head of planning for Singapore and Southeast Asia at J. Walter Thompson.

She first joined the Ogilvy family in 2012 as planning partner for Ogilvy Shanghai, where she built a strong portfolio of international and local clients across consumer-packaged goods, travel, tech and B2B sectors, according to the release.

Commenting on the appointment, Chris Reitermann, CEO of Ogilvy Asia Pacific and Greater China, said: “I'm thrilled to welcome Siow back to Ogilvy. Her entrepreneurial passion and diverse skillset, ranging from brand building advisory to delivering creative effectiveness solutions, will be invaluable assets in not only supporting our existing business but also exploring new opportunities in today's rapidly evolving market landscape.”

“We are not just happy but excited about Siow's return. Her seniority, experience, and well-rounded planning sensibilities will undoubtedly make a significant impact. I firmly believe that her energy, intellect, and unwavering passion will push the boundaries of our work to new heights, as we collaborate together with the team,” said Arvind Srivastava, chief strategy officer of Ogilvy Asia.

Meanwhile, Siow said: “Coming back to Ogilvy feels like a homecoming for me. It also feels timely. As we enter a post-Covid era with new economic and geopolitical realities, now more than ever, we need bold thinking and exceptional creativity to help businesses not just survive but thrive. I can think of no better home to take on that challenge."
